Java 大写日期转换成数字日期
作为一名经验丰富的开发者,我将教会你如何实现将Java大写日期转换成数字日期的功能。首先让我们来看一下整个流程:
步骤 | 描述 |
---|---|
1 | 接收用户输入的大写日期 |
2 | 将大写日期转换成数字日期 |
3 | 输出数字日期 |
接下来,让我们一步步来实现这个功能:
步骤一:接收用户输入的大写日期
首先,我们需要从用户那里获取输入的大写日期。在Java中,我们可以使用Scanner类来实现这一步骤:
import java.util.Scanner;
Scanner scanner = new Scanner(System.in);
System.out.println("请输入大写日期:");
String upperCaseDate = scanner.nextLine();
在上面的代码中,我们导入了Scanner类,并创建了一个Scanner对象来接收用户输入的大写日期,并将其存储在字符串变量upperCaseDate中。
步骤二:将大写日期转换成数字日期
接下来,我们需要将用户输入的大写日期转换成数字日期。我们可以创建一个方法来实现这个功能:
public static String convertUpperCaseDateToNumericDate(String upperCaseDate) {
// 在这里编写转换大写日期为数字日期的代码逻辑
}
在上面的代码中,我们创建了一个方法convertUpperCaseDateToNumericDate,它接收一个大写日期作为参数,并返回一个数字日期。
步骤三:输出数字日期
最后,我们将转换后的数字日期输出给用户:
String numericDate = convertUpperCaseDateToNumericDate(upperCaseDate);
System.out.println("数字日期为:" + numericDate);
现在,我们已经完成了整个流程。通过以上步骤,我们成功实现了将Java大写日期转换成数字日期的功能。
序列图
下面是一个简单的序列图,展示了整个流程的执行顺序:
sequenceDiagram
participant User
participant Scanner
participant Developer
User->>Scanner: 输入大写日期
Scanner->>Developer: 传递大写日期
Developer->>Developer: 将大写日期转换成数字日期
Developer->>User: 输出数字日期
希望通过本文的指导,你已经掌握了如何实现将Java大写日期转换成数字日期的方法。继续努力学习,加油!